Title: Re: Illinois Air Rifle Hunters
Post by: shadow on December 01, 2010, 01:41:01 PM
I don't know your state reg's offhand but you might want to contact any Phone numbers listed on your states hunting website and talk to them. Also if your allowed to hunt with airguns there check into the counties etc. that you can hunt in some area's may have local law's against discharging any kind of shooter including airguns. Ed
